On May 3, season six of The Handmaid's Tale was aired in the UK on Channel 4 and Prime Video, and so far through it's weekly episode releases, viewers have seen the first eight episodes. That means we're less than a fortnight away from episode 10 airing and us watching the finale of the show we've spent so many years with.

These days, we've become used to our favourite prestige shows airing at the same time as the UK (2am The White Lotus finale anyone?) but in the case of The Handmaid's Tale, the US aired significantly earlier than the UK, so episode 10 of The Handmaid's Tale has already been shown over there. So do be careful of finding accidental spoilers on the internet.

With eight episodes down and two more to go, and episodes being released every Saturday, British viewers will have to wait just a little longer, until Saturday July 5 to finally watch the finale, episode 10, of The Handmaid's Tale.

However, in the US, the finale aired on May 27. They got to the end of the series quicker because over in America, on Hulu, they dropped the first three episodes all together in the first week.

Although there's a still a two week wait until the finale, Bruce Miller, the executive producer and former showrunner promises you it's worth the wait. 'Just think about it a little and you'll know exactly what's going to happen at the end of the show,' he said in an interview to Entertainment Weekly.
